Bone-tired, dignity-depleted, I walk the decrepit streets of Nolita dragging articles of commerce and a heavy heart. For hours upon hours I tread these streets, the hot sun eclipsing my hope for a better future. The hours pass, the temperature rises and still I have only made $20 extra on commission.
Manual labor-heavy summer jobs are a necessary part of growing up. They teach you about struggle and the chilly, corporate businesspeople you will meet on streets you would never patronize unless you were peddling wares.
 
Weary and harried, in the face of such sorrow, I retreat to the playground-park at Spring and Mulberry.
